“More than 79,000 Malaysians are currently living with
HIV, and every day, there are nine people getting infected. After years of
effort put into ending the epidemic, HIV still remains a threat to Malaysians
as it continues to affect the lives of people living with HIV and their family
and friends. I am extremely glad to see Durex stepping up, investing its
expertise, time and energy in the issue,” said Raymond Tai, Executive Director
of PT Foundation.
